Senior Manager, IT Project Management

Little Ferry, NJ, United States

Through our dedicated associates, Conduent delivers mission-critical services and solutions on behalf of Fortune 100 companies and over 500 governments - creating exceptional outcomes for our clients and the millions of people who count on them. You have an opportunity to personally thrive, make a difference and be part of a culture where individuality is noticed and valued every day.

Senior Manager, IT Project Management

About The Role

This role will provide leadership of PMO processes & methodologies in relationship to IT best practices for large-scale complex programs

Responsibilities

Managing and owning oversight of a project portfolio of 10-25 projects

Managing and owning oversight and development of 5-10 project managers

Ensuring projects and project managers follow PMO processes

Managing the relationship between ETS and Business Unit portfolio leadership

Managing project resource demand and capacity

Requirements

5+ years of PMO Management experience

10+ years of experience in software and/or infrastructure delivery/project management

Able to managing offshore team members

Have PMP
